JS Kabylie were the defending champions, having beaten USM El Harrach 1–0 in the previous season's final.
In the final, ES Sétif beat CR Belouizdad 2-1 in extra-time to win its 8th Algerian Cup title.
On December 6, 2011, the draw for the rounds of 64 and 32 were held at a ceremony at the Sheraton Hotel in Algiers.
[1][2] The draw for the semi-finals took place on April 8, 2012 live on Algérie 3.
All four teams are from the Algerian Ligue Professionnelle 1.
